Leeked Away!
After a hot week working the crowds (if not David Cameron) at the Royal Welsh Show in Mid Wales, Carwen our Leek sadly pulled out of the famous 20/Twenty Mascot race at the Rose Bowl, Hampshire on Saturday.
“Despite the lure of Live Sky TV, Carwen just wasn’t up to a trip to Hampshire early on Saturday after hours pounding the show ground from early Monday until late Thursday evening, Carwen just needs to put his roots up” suggests Richard Arnold, who is his “minder”… “We were thrilled to get the chance to represent Glamorgan Cricket at Finals Day” he adds, “but after the week we’ve had getting him down to Southampton became a huge headache – we couldn’t even find a vehicle big enough”.
Carwen was politely rebuffed on Thursday when David Cameron passed his stand at the Royal Welsh Show, Arnold asked the Tory leader if he’d pose with the huge Leek (as other politicians of all colours had earlier in the week) but Mr Cameron said that whilst he admired the leek – he didn’t think a picture was a good idea… (Something about politicians and Leek captions?)
Earlier in the Week Carwen had met players from Cardiff Blues, the Welsh Agricultural Minister, Elin Jones, and the shadow Minister for Wales, a group of African tribesmen, local Powys Police, and hundreds of Carwen fans… “In short he had a great time at Llanellwedd” suggests Richard, “but with a host of other events this summer – we think a bit of “me time” for the leek is wise – so he’s got his roots up and is chilling…” (remember, Leeks like to be kept cool, it stops them from bolting!)
